The problem is that the muscles of the pelvic floor become tight when there is a fissure (self guarding) and those muscles need to be addressed as well. I would suggest that you get a referral to a pelvic pain specialist or pelvic floor physical therapist for an evaluation. When I went in for my examination to the specialist, she said my muscles were very tight!
